Notes on Installation
1. This product shall be installed near the rear view-mirror, at the center of windshield, if possible, for optimal viewing.
2. Make sure that the lens is within the wiping range of the windscreen wiper to ensure a clear view even when it rains.
3. Do not touch the lens with your fingers. Finger grease may be left on the lens and will result in unclear videos or snapshots. Clean the lens on a regular basis.
4. Do not install the device on a tinted window. Doing so may damage the tint film.
5. Make sure that the installation position is not hindered by the tinted window.
6. To use the products of the attached power charger only, please do not use other brand power charger, in order to avoid equipment burn or cause the battery explosion.

2 Getting Started
2.1 Inserting the Memory Card
Insert memory card with the gold section facing upward and the screen of the device facing upward too, as illustrated. Push the memory card in until a click sound is heard, indicating the card is in position.
To remove the memory card
Push to eject the memory card out of the slot.
Note:
1. Do not remove or insert the memory card when the device is turned on. This
may damage the memory card.
2. Please use a Class 6 or higher rating Micro SD card, max. up to 32GB.
3. Please format the micro SD cards before the initial use.
4. When removing the memory card, be careful that the card may spring out and
get lost. The memory slot has this spring-out feature for easy removal of the card.

2.2 Installing in Vehicles
2.2.1 Mount to Windshield
1. Push the bracket into bracket slot on top of device, until a click sound is heard.
2. With the suction-cup laying flat, position the suction-cup on the windshield.
3. Hold the base firmly on the windshield and press down the clamp to mount the car holder to the windshield. Make sure the base is securely locked in place.
14
2.2.2 Adjust the device position
1. Loose the knob to swivel the device vertically.
2. Loose the knob to swivel the device horizontally up to 360°.
3. Then tighten the knob to make sure the device is securely locked in place.
